The Atlantic’s podcast discussion on biohacking, featuring Natalie Brennan, Yasmin Tayag, and professor Timothy Caulfield from an April 2025 segment, navigates the blurred lines between emerging wellness fixes and public-health fundamentals. Their dialogue points out that while practices like cold plunges and supplements intrigue many, lasting longevity depends on sustainable, evidence-based practices.
